Query on restarting JVM after changing queue name in MQ Listener

SA-10336

Summary



Does the JVM need to be restarted after the queue name is changed on the Connect-MQ Rule for the Listener to process messages from the queue?

Resolution



Modifying entries in the Connect-MQ rule does not require the JVM to be restarted for Listener to process the queue messages. If this behavior is observed, add DEBUG to "com.pega.pegarules.integration.engine.internal.services.mq.MQListener" class to debug information in the PegaRULES logs.
